Painting with watercolors is such a fluid and exciting process. We will explore the unique qualities of watercolors and cover a variety of watercolor techniques as we create our paintings. Supplies and the processes to complete works of art will be reviewed. Students will be able to work along with the instructor, as well as work on individual projects. All skill levels welcome. Materials list:

Students are encouraged to use materials already in their possession and to replenish supplies, using this list as a guide:

-Paper: 140 lb. cold-pressed (9x12 or larger)
-Brushes: flat tipped (1/2” or larger); round (varying sizes, at least one large and one small)
-Paints: (tubes not cakes; student grade or artist grade) ultramarine blue; Prussian blue; burnt sienna; raw sienna; cadmium red; cadmium yellow
-Painting surface: drawing board; Masonite board; watercolor block
-Pencil
-Soft eraser
-Masking tape
